Teyana Taylor to Debut as ‘Saturday Night Live’ Host

Teyana Taylor is poised to make a significant impact as she hosts “Saturday Night Live” for the first time, coinciding with her recent Oscar nomination for her role in “One Battle After Another.” This long-awaited debut is not merely a personal milestone for Taylor, but also a strategic maneuver in the landscape of entertainment and pop culture, reflecting deeper industry dynamics.

Teyana Taylor’s SNL Hosting Debut: What’s at Stake?

By stepping into the prestigious role of SNL host, Teyana Taylor is capitalizing on a moment of heightened visibility following her Oscar nomination. This opportunity serves as a tactical hedge against the perception that her career is primarily driven by her music and modeling. Instead, Taylor aims to redefine her artistic brand as a multifaceted entertainer capable of commanding both screen and stage.
